用户提权(基础)

文章讲述了在Linux系统中,普通用户如何通过`su`和`sudo`进行权限提升来执行需要管理员权限的指令。`su`用于永久提权,需输入密码,而`sudo`则可用于临时提权,可以设置免密执行特定命令。文章还介绍了如何通过编辑`/etc/sudoers`文件为用户分配权限以及创建新用户并加入到有权执行特权指令的用户组。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

一般普通用户没有特权

尽量少用root

当普通用户需要执行特殊指令时,使用su切换到超管身份。

永久提权

       $  su   -   root

                

注意事项:

        切换对方身份时,需要对方密码。

        切换身份时可以退出        exit (没有密码不可以破解,但若管理员可以摸到他的服务器,也是可以破解的。需要重启)

        若用$  su   root    结果一样(不推荐)

临时提权

        sudo

                1、使用普通登录服务器

                2、完成部分特权指令

                3、分配权限

                  以root身份授权普通用户

                        # vim  /etc/sudoers   的107行

                                %wheel  ALL=(ALL)  NOPASSWD:ALL    ##允许wheel用户组中的用户在不输入该用户的密码的情况下使用所有命令

                创建一个新用户,把他     #  useradd   yonghu  -G    wheel    

                               创建一个密码    #  passwd   yonghu

临时提权用sudo把权限命令行打出   #   sudo  useradd  +新建用户名

                         

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值